5月15日
世界卫生组织发布了一份
关于非糖甜味剂
NSS (non-sugar sweeteners)的新指南
建议不要使用
安赛蜜、阿斯巴甜、糖精等非糖甜味剂
来控制体重
或降低非传染性疾病风险
Recently, the World Health Organization released new guidelines warning the public not to use non-sugar sweeteners for weight loss, revealing that it may actually do more harm to the body than good.
来源:新华社
该组织称
这些非糖甜味剂的摄入会增加成年人患糖尿病
心血管疾病或死亡风险
并且对于减肥来说没有任何实质性的作用
New findings showed that artificial sweeteners — like aspartame, a sugar substitute found in Diet Coke — don't do much to reduce your waistline. In fact, long-term use of these fake sugars could even potentially increase the risk for Type 2 diabetes, cardiovascular disease and mortality in adults, WHO said.
According to WHO, some of the most common non-sugar sweeteners include “acesulfame K, aspartame, advantame, cyclamates, neotame, saccharin, sucralose, stevia and stevia derivatives.”
WHO advised that people should instead try to focus on eating foods with natural sugar, like fruit.
世卫组织建议人们主要摄入水果等含天然糖分的食物。
WHO noted that these new guidelines are applicable to everyone except for those who have preexisting diabetes.
世卫组织指出,该指南适用于除糖尿病患者以外的所有人。
